Bone Density Scan
A bone density scan is a way to measure the strength of your bones and helps determines if you have osteoporosis, a medical condition in which the bones become brittle and fragile and are more likely to break. The test, also called a DEXA scan, is a type of X-ray. The test is quick and non-invasive...
